Our Research Roundtable

To assist Fiduciary Wealth Partners in evaluating investment research and creating thought leadership, we have contracted with independent academics and wealth management professionals to form what we call our Research Roundtable.

Research Roundtable Fellows meet with FWP on a regular basis in a round table format, where investment debate is encouraged.

Through our work with these Fellows, we strive to provide transparency into timely issues and ideas that are impacting the industry.  By contracting with a group of independent professionals, we strive to improve our thinking and enhance outcomes by considering the thoughts of experienced academic and industry professionals who offer us diverse perspectives.

Elisabetta Basilico

PhD, CFA

Elisabetta Basilico is a seasoned investment professional with expertise in turning academic insights into investment strategies. Her life’s work is combining her scientific grounding in quantitative investment management with a pragmatic approach to business challenges, Elisabetta’s expertise spans the range from asset allocation to active quantitative investment strategies and she has helped several institutional investors and family offices evaluate and optimize stable returns from their global wealth portfolios.

Elisabatta has been a Chartered Financial Analyst since 2007 and has a PhD in Finance from the University of St. Gallen in Switzerland. She has taught at various international universities, co-authored numerous papers that have been published in peer-reviewed journals and is currently working on a book about research-backed investment ideas that is under contract with Palgrave/MacMillan.

Tommi Johnsen

PhD

Tommi Johnsen is the past Director of the Reiman School of Finance and a tenured member of the faculty at the Daniels College of Business at the University of Denver. She has worked extensively as an investment consultant in the areas of quantitative methods and portfolio construction and has a Phd in Finance and Econometrics from the University of Colorado - Bolder.

Tommi has taught at the graduate and undergraduate levels and published research in several areas including: capital markets, portfolio management and performance analysis, financial applications of econometrics and the analysis of equity securities. Her publications have appeared in numerous peer-reviewed journals.

Sloane Ortel

Sloane Ortel is the Inclusion in Wealth columnist at Citywire RIA, a co-host of the Free Money podcast, and a consultant tackling issues around inclusion, financial innovation, and creativity.

She is an active contributor to industry dialogues, which has included writing and working for the CFA Institute to build the Enterprising Investor, helping to grow it into one of the most widely read investment blogs in the world.

Her writing has also been featured in The Singapore Business Times, London City A.M., Yahoo! Finance, CNBC, Morningstar, and various other media.

Outside of her work in the financial industry, she is active as a standup comedian and alpine ski racer.

Charlie Henneman

CFA

Charlie has served as a member of the CFA Institute Investment Committee, and as a member of the Executive Committee for the annual University of Virginia Investing Conference (UVIC).  From 2004 to 2020 he was also the Head of Educational Events at CFA Institute where he designed and ran global educational conferences and seminars.

Previously, Charlie held several positions in credit and structured finance at firms including CDO manager Indosuez Capital, international advisory boutique AGS Financial, and Standard & Poor's Structured Ratings.  

A CFA Charterholder since 1999, he holds a BA in political science from the University of Rochester and an MBA in finance from the New York University Stern School of Business. He resides in Charlottesville, Virginia.
